Momordica is a genus of about 60 species of annual or perennial climbers herbaceous or rarely small shrubs belonging to the family Cucurbitaceae, natives of tropical and subtropical Africa and Asia and Australia. Most species produce floral oils[ citation needed ] and are visited by specialist pollinators in the apid tribe Ctenoplectrini. A molecular phylogeny that includes all species is available (Schaefer and Renner, 2010).

Cultivation and uses

Some Momordica species are grown in cultivation for their fleshy fruit, which are oblong to cylindrical in shape, orange to red in colour, prickly or warted externally, and in some species burst when ripe, generally with elastic force, into irregular valves.

Momordica can be cultivated in 5 litre vases or jardinière and is hardly susceptible to plagues. After seeding, Momordica develops leaves in about 11 days and flowers after 40 to 50 days. After fertilisation, the Momordica fruit will be developed in about 10 days. [1]

Momordica charantia (bitter melon, Mandarin Chinese: kǔ guā 苦瓜) is native to Africa but has been used in Chinese folk medicine for centuries as a 'bitter, cold' herb, and has recently been brought into mainstream Chinese medicine as well as natural medical traditions around the world. Recent research has shown that the immature fruit might have some antibiotic, anticancer, and antiviral properties, particularly well suited for use in treatment of malaria, HIV, and diabetic conditions.[ citation needed ] The use of Momordica fruit is contraindicated in a number of conditions, especially pregnancy.[ citation needed ]

The effect of Momordica charantia on glucose and insulin concentrations was studied in nine non-insulin-dependent diabetics and six non-diabetic rats. These results show that it might improve glucose tolerance in diabetes but much more research is needed. Doctors supervising Asian diabetics should be aware of the fruit's hypoglycemic properties. <span class="mw-page-title-main">Insulin</span> Peptide hormone

Insulin is a peptide hormone produced by beta cells of the pancreatic islets encoded in humans by the insulin (INS) gene. It is considered to be the main anabolic hormone of the body. It regulates the metabolism of carbohydrates, fats and protein by promoting the absorption of glucose from the blood into liver, fat and skeletal muscle cells. In these tissues the absorbed glucose is converted into either glycogen via glycogenesis or fats (triglycerides) via lipogenesis, or, in the case of the liver, into both. Glucose production and secretion by the liver is strongly inhibited by high concentrations of insulin in the blood. Circulating insulin also affects the synthesis of proteins in a wide variety of tissues. It is therefore an anabolic hormone, promoting the conversion of small molecules in the blood into large molecules inside the cells. Low insulin levels in the blood have the opposite effect by promoting widespread catabolism, especially of reserve body fat.

Insulin resistance (IR) is a pathological condition in which cells either fail to respond normally to the hormone insulin or downregulate insulin receptors in response to hyperinsulinemia.

<span class="mw-page-title-main">Hyperglycemia</span> Too much blood sugar, usually because of diabetes

Hyperglycemia is a condition in which an excessive amount of glucose circulates in the blood plasma. This is generally a blood sugar level higher than 11.1 mmol/L (200 mg/dL), but symptoms may not start to become noticeable until even higher values such as 13.9–16.7 mmol/L (~250–300 mg/dL). A subject with a consistent range between ~5.6 and ~7 mmol/L is considered slightly hyperglycemic, and above 7 mmol/L is generally held to have diabetes. For diabetics, glucose levels that are considered to be too hyperglycemic can vary from person to person, mainly due to the person's renal threshold of glucose and overall glucose tolerance. On average, however, chronic levels above 10–12 mmol/L (180–216 mg/dL) can produce noticeable organ damage over time.

Diabetes is a chronic disease in cats whereby either insufficient insulin response or insulin resistance leads to persistently high blood glucose concentrations. Diabetes affects up to 1 in 230 cats, and may be becoming increasingly common. Diabetes is less common in cats than in dogs. Eighty to ninety-five percent of diabetic cats experience something similar to type 2 diabetes but are generally severely insulin dependent by the time symptoms are diagnosed. The condition is treatable, and if treated properly the cat can experience a normal life expectancy. In cats with type 2 diabetes, prompt effective treatment may lead to diabetic remission, in which the cat no longer needs injected insulin. Untreated, the condition leads to increasingly weak legs in cats and eventually to malnutrition, ketoacidosis and/or dehydration, and death.

The term diabetes includes several different metabolic disorders that all, if left untreated, result in abnormally high concentrations of a sugar called glucose in the blood. Diabetes mellitus type 1 results when the pancreas no longer produces significant amounts of the hormone insulin, usually owing to the autoimmune destruction of the insulin-producing beta cells of the pancreas. Diabetes mellitus type 2, in contrast, is now thought to result from autoimmune attacks on the pancreas and/or insulin resistance. The pancreas of a person with type 2 diabetes may be producing normal or even abnormally large amounts of insulin. Other forms of diabetes mellitus, such as the various forms of maturity-onset diabetes of the young, may represent some combination of insufficient insulin production and insulin resistance. Some degree of insulin resistance may also be present in a person with type 1 diabetes.

Alpha-glucosidase inhibitors (AGIs) are oral anti-diabetic drugs used for diabetes mellitus type 2 that work by preventing the digestion of carbohydrates. Carbohydrates are normally converted into simple sugars (monosaccharides) by alpha-glucosidase enzymes present on cells lining the intestine, enabling monosaccharides to be absorbed through the intestine. Hence, alpha-glucosidase inhibitors reduce the impact of dietary carbohydrates on blood sugar.

Complications of diabetes are secondary diseases that are a result of elevated blood glucose levels that occur in diabetic patients. These complications can be divided into two types: acute and chronic. Acute complications are complications that develop rapidly and can be exemplified as diabetic ketoacidosis (DKA), hyperglycemic hyperosmolar state (HHS), lactic acidosis (LA), and hypoglycemia. Chronic complications develop over time and are generally classified in two categories: microvascular and macrovascular. Microvascular complications include neuropathy, nephropathy, and retinopathy; while cardiovascular disease, stroke, and peripheral vascular disease are included in the macrovascular complications.

<i>Momordica foetida</i> Species of flowering plant

Momordica foetida is a perennial climbing vine native of tropical Africa, closely related to the bitter melon and balsam apple. Its species name ("bad-smelling") refers to its unpleasant smell. It was previously named M. morkorra and M. cordata (Cogn.)

Charantin is a chemical substance obtained from the Asian bitter melon, reputed to be responsible for the hypoglycaemic properties of those plants. It was identified by Lolitkar and Rao in 1960. It was also found in the similar African species M. foetida, by A. Olaniyi in 1975, under the name foetidin.

<i>Momordica cymbalaria</i> Species of flowering plant

Momordica cymbalaria is a vine of the genus Momordica found in the Indian states of Andhra Pradesh, Karnataka, Madhya Pradesh, Maharashtra, and Tamil Nadu. It is a relative of the bitter melon plant. The plant has also been named Luffa tuberosa (Roxb.) or Momordica tuberosa (Roxb.)
